I have a 1940 H that the transmission locks up in the winter time. I can move the shift lever left & right but can't get into gear right away. Once you pop it down into 1st, then you can get it into reverse, same for 2nd & 3rd, 4th & 5th. From reading previous posts here I must have water in my transmission. Sunday I planned to change the fluid, I opened the drain in the rear under the pto and maybe a pint drained out. It was like my kids chocolate milk, but very much like syrup. I also opened the drain in the front, just behind the lift-all and just a tiny bit came out there also. Have I been running my tractor with only a pint of fluid when there should be 6 gallons? Or am I missing something?
